What is Interim HR?

Interim HR professionals are experienced HR experts brought in on a temporary basis to address specific needs during times of change. They offer seasoned expertise and fresh perspectives, assisting businesses in navigating HR challenges during periods of transition. Unlike full-time HR hires, Interim HR professionals provide a cost-effective solution, readily available for defined projects or periods of need.

The Benefits of Interim HR During Business Transformation

When embarking on a business transformation, Interim HR can be an invaluable asset:

  • Change Management Expertise: Interim HR professionals bring a wealth of experience in managing change initiatives. They can develop effective communication strategies, create change management plans, and address employee concerns throughout the process.
  • Project Focus and Efficiency: Interim HR consultants are laser-focused on specific goals. They can quickly assess the situation, implement necessary HR changes, and ensure smooth project completion without being burdened by day-to-day HR activities.
  • Cost-Effectiveness: Interim HR eliminates the need for lengthy recruitment processes and ongoing salaries and benefits associated with full-time HR hires. Businesses only pay for the expertise they need during the transformation period.
  • Objectivity and Fresh Perspective: Interim HR professionals come in from outside the existing company culture, offering an objective viewpoint and fresh ideas. They can identify potential blind spots and challenge the status quo.
  • HR Expertise During Leadership Transitions: Business transformations often involve leadership changes. Interim HR can provide crucial HR support during this time, ensuring smooth onboarding and compliance with HR regulations.

Key Areas Where Interim HR Can Make a Difference

Interim HR can add significant value across various stages of business transformation:

  • Mergers & Acquisitions: Interim HR can navigate the complex HR integration process, ensuring smooth employee onboarding, culture integration, and compliance with labor laws.
  • Restructuring: Interim HR assists with restructuring plans, including workforce reductions, severance packages, and outplacement services.
  • Technology Implementations: New technologies can impact employee roles and workflows. Interim HR can manage communication, training programs, and change management initiatives related to digital transformation.
  • Policy Development & Implementation: Interim HR can help develop and implement new HR policies and procedures aligned with the transformed business model.
  • Organizational Design: Restructuring might necessitate changes in team structures and reporting lines. Interim HR can facilitate this process and address potential employee concerns.

How to Choose the Right Interim HR Partner

Choosing the right Interim HR partner is crucial for a successful transformation. Here are some key factors to consider:

  • Experience: Seek an Interim HR professional with experience in your specific industry and a proven track record of success in similar transformation projects.
  • Skillset: Identify the specific skillset your transformation needs. This might include expertise in change management, employee relations, or restructuring.
  • Communication Style: Choose an Interim HR professional with strong communication skills who can effectively engage with employees at all levels.
  • Cultural Fit: Ensure the Interim HR consultant aligns with your company culture and can work collaboratively with your internal team.
  • References: Request references from past clients to understand the Interim HR professional's work ethic and impact on their projects.

FAQs: Leveraging Interim HR for a Successful Transformation

  • How long does Interim HR typically stay on board? 
    The duration of an Interim HR engagement can vary depending on the project's scope and complexity. It could be a few weeks for specific tasks or several months for a full-scale transformation.
  • Can Interim HR replace a full-time HR department altogether? 
    Interim HR is typically best suited for specific projects or periods of transition. For ongoing HR operations, a full-time HR department might be more appropriate.
  • How much does Interim HR cost? 
    Interim HR fees can vary depending on experience, project complexity, and duration. However, it's generally more cost-effective than hiring a full-time HR professional for a temporary need.

        What happens at the end of the Interim HR engagement? 
        A clear transition plan should be established to ensure a smooth handover of responsibilities back to the internal HR team or a newly hired full-time HR professional.
